Transaction 120fdd427600fc192ed569ac24384bd281051f1563a830e4251cb40a70cf249b

1 Input
2 Outputs
  • 120fdd427600fc192ed569ac24384bd281051f1563a830e4251cb40a70cf249b:0
  • value  582200000
    address  14H4weUTcop11AXge3q4uNP9YAZwvBq5UG
  • 120fdd427600fc192ed569ac24384bd281051f1563a830e4251cb40a70cf249b:1
  • value  217785926
    address  1D7AoQdpWTPQhVj8hMgZ62ncYmBGXaEYFS